’Aïn Zebda
’Aïn Zebda is a spring in Béchar Province, Algeria and has an elevation of 814 metres. ’Aïn Zebda is situated nearby to the tribal area Oulad en Nasser, as well as near the locality Ksar el Hajoui.- Type: Spring
